Transaction 71db22483da2d601a9f9a05c01153b2874da22378102e4522caee7efa901cc78

1 Input
2 Outputs
  • 71db22483da2d601a9f9a05c01153b2874da22378102e4522caee7efa901cc78:0
  • value  41656
    address  3P2mwwy4bdDaUHnTgeFFF4Vgp5VEkfHVmW
  • 71db22483da2d601a9f9a05c01153b2874da22378102e4522caee7efa901cc78:1
  • value  17717571
    address  1P2dX8Ze3exzZ2FL7kHWNzdr6bXtXW2ppv